Hitchin Belles continued their footballing return with yet more strong performances and results.
The U15 Whites enjoyed a third straight win by beating Potters Bar United 3-0.
They took the lead on nine minutes, Lilly Nellis finishing off a flowing move by converting Ruby Clulow's pass, and she was involved in goal number two along with Hollie Quince, scored by Helena Saul.
Quince made it three from the penalty spot in the second half while Layla Wilkes-Gibbs was the player of the match.
The U14 Whites were involved in an incredible game that finished 8-4 in their favour against Broxbourne.
It was a great team performance but it was led by six goals from Katie Boyle.
The U12 Blues weren't so fortunate as they lost 3-1 to Oaklands Wolves. Lydia Haslam had put them ahead in the first half, the assist to Abigail Ramsey, but they undone by a strong second half from Wolves.
However, they were still a joy to watch with many positives and Summer Snell winning the player of the match.
The U11 Whites meanwhile enjoyed a close run game with Stevenage Starlets Gold, playing some exciting stuff.
